What are the most common jigsaw puzzle sizes?

Jigsaw puzzles come in a variety of sizes. Among those marketed to adults, 300-, 500- and 750-piece puzzles are considered "smaller". More sophisticated, but still common, puzzles come in sizes of 1,000, 1,500, 2,000, 3,000, 4,000, 5,000, 6,000, 7,500, 8,000, 9,000, 13,200, 18,000, 24,000, 32,000 and 40,000 pieces.

How long does a 1000 piece puzzle take?

A 1,000-piece puzzle has a solving time range of 5 to 12 hours and an average solving time of 9 hours. This kind of time of time is our preference.

What do you call a person who does jigsaw puzzles?

Dissected Maps of the 18th Century and Puzzle-Doers Today

However, a “puzzler” is not the correct, official term that describes a person who puts jigsaw puzzles together. The official term is a “dissectologist.”
